On Fri, 4 Apr 2003, Randy Presuhn wrote:
&amp;gt; Hi -
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; A couple of nits jumped out at me from
&amp;gt; draft-ietf-seamoby-mobility-terminology-03.txt,
&amp;gt; please ignore if you think I'm hallucinating.
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 1, first paragraph:
&amp;gt; &amp;quot;could like take&amp;quot; -&amp;gt; &amp;quot;could take&amp;quot;
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 1, second paragraph:
&amp;gt; &amp;quot;terminology, for&amp;quot; -&amp;gt; &amp;quot;terminology. For&amp;quot;
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 2, &amp;quot;Bandwidth&amp;quot; should be expressed as information carrying
&amp;gt; capacity PER UNIT TIME. Without the time dimension, it's not
&amp;gt; bandwidth.
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 2, &amp;quot;Bandwidth Utilization&amp;quot; neglects link overhead. The current
&amp;gt; definition sounds closer to &amp;quot;goodput&amp;quot;.
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 2, &amp;quot;Channel Access Protocol&amp;quot; the second sentence seems to conflict
&amp;gt; with the previous definition. The phrase &amp;quot;uncontested access to the
&amp;gt; medium&amp;quot; doesn't seem to be quite right for FDMA or CDMA, for example.
&amp;gt; Same comment applies to the MAC definition. Perhaps the distinction
&amp;gt; between &amp;quot;channel&amp;quot; and &amp;quot;medium&amp;quot; should be more rigorously observed.
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 2, &amp;quot;Fairness&amp;quot; sounds like it means to say something like &amp;quot;fairly
&amp;gt; available&amp;quot; instead of &amp;quot;fairly equal&amp;quot;
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Secton 2, &amp;quot;Mobility Factor&amp;quot;: so the units would be moves per initiation?
&amp;gt; (rather than something like pdu, exchange, or transaction) What does
&amp;gt; this mean for connectionless protocols like SNMP?

&amp;gt; Section 4.1: the distinction between &amp;quot;horizontal handover&amp;quot; and
&amp;gt; &amp;quot;layer 2 handover&amp;quot; isn't clear. An example illustrating the
&amp;gt; difference might be useful.
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 4.2: The intent here is to characterize all handovers
&amp;gt; in five dimensions (a-e)? The use of &amp;quot;may be&amp;quot; in (c) where
&amp;gt; the others use &amp;quot;is&amp;quot; seems odd.
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 4.2 (c): so &amp;quot;mutual assistance&amp;quot; isn't possible? :-)
&amp;gt;
&amp;gt; Section 4.4, &amp;quot;Goodput&amp;quot;: this is an unusual way of defining it.
&amp;gt; This definition would count bandwidth used by packets dropped
&amp;gt; due to CRC errors as &amp;quot;goodput&amp;quot;. Is that really the intent?
